ED 'fabricating evidence' against former Jharkhand chief minister Hemant Soren: Kapil Sibal

Soren was on Friday remanded in five days’ ED custody by a special PMLA court in Ranchi in connection with a money-laundering case linked to an alleged land fraud

Rajya Sabha MP and senior advocate Kapil Sibal on Sunday alleged that the Enforcement Directorate (ED) was “fabricating evidence” against former Jharkhand chief minister Hemant Soren to “implicate” him in the case he has been arrested in.

Soren was on Friday remanded in five days’ ED custody by a special PMLA court in Ranchi in connection with a money-laundering case linked to an alleged land fraud.

ADVERTISEMENT

The Jharkhand Mukti Morcha (JMM) leader was arrested on the night of January 31 after a seven-hour grilling by the ED.

He resigned as chief minister before being arrested by the federal agency.

Sibal, who represented Soren in the Supreme Court to seek relief after his arrest, said: “What is happening in this country? There are no transactions, connection, telephone conversations or visits between Bhanu Pratap (tax department official arrested under ECIR by ED) and Hemant Soren. On what basis they (ED) have arrested Hemant Soren?”

“They did not take Pratap in custody earlier because they wanted to take Hemant (Soren) into custody and then take a production warrant
and make him (Pratap) say that ‘Hemant is involved’,” he said at a media conference
in Delhi.

Sibal said now Pratap would be taken into police custody and made to “implicate” Soren. PTI
